Summary
The therapeutic recreation (TR) intern will work closely with the Life Enhancement team to promote the cognitive, physical, social, and emotional well-being of our patients. The internship will provide opportunities to develop and lead programs, assess patients and document patient progress, and work on a multi-disciplinary team in a clinical setting. Under the supervision of a certified therapeutic recreation specialist (CTRS) the intern will complete 14-16 weeks with a minimum of 560 hours in total (as required by the NCTRC for certification).
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
* Assess patient's capabilities and develop goal-oriented treatment plans to maximize functioning, maintain and improve health, and provide for the general well-being of each patient.
* Document patient progress through timely completion of assessments, bi-annual notes, and other paper work as requested.
* Develop and implement therapeutic programs to meet the physical, cognitive, psychosocial, spiritual, and sensory needs of each patient.
* Work collaboratively with an interdisciplinary team to implement treatment plans for patients and communicate them to other staff as needed.
* Utilize computer applications required, including MS Office (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int, etc.), communication applications, applicable streaming programs, remote programs, documentation program, and other technological programs.
* Provide guidance to volunteers and other staff to support programs and transitions
* Effectively communicate with families (or health care proxies) regarding patient engagement, interests, and preferences both verbally and in writing.
* Establish positive relationships within the community at large to provide intergenerational programming and other community-based programming.
* Keep patients informed of engagement opportunities by preparing calendars and any additional alternative resources.
* Increase educational opportunities for departmental, floor, and/or center-wide staff to expand their knowledge about programs, recreational therapy, and/or the benefits that life enhancement/community life provides for patients.
* Assist in orienting and training new staff, students and volunteers through providing training and mentorship as requested.
* Expand knowledge base through successful participation in classes, conferences, workshops, and additional education opportunities both within and outside of the Center.
* Assist Nurse Manager and care team with providing person-centered care through floor projects and meeting any unit-specific needs.
* Support the Life Enhancement team by providing input and ideas to improve systems, processes, and quality of programs.
* Complete internship assignments, projects, and evaluations required by the academic program and supervising CTRS.
* Perform other related duties as requested.
Qualifications
* Currently pursuing a degree in recreational therapy/therapeutic recreation from an accredited institution.
* Eligible to complete an internship for academic credit (required for NCTRC certification).
* Experience and/or interest in working with older adults and individuals with physical or cognitive impairments.
* Must be patient and adaptable with strong interpersonal skills.
* Proficient at utilizing pertinent computer applications required.
* Must have strong written and communication, time management, organizational and leadership skills.
* Ability to work in a team environment and utilize a growth mindset.
* Must maintain professional and therapeutic boundaries.
* CPR/First Aid certification (preferred)
